What parents and users report about Allianz ePA-App
Users frequently report login issues, including endless loops between apps and failed authentication methods. Many complain about poor functionality, such as doctors being unable to access or upload data, and the app crashing during searches. The app is also criticized for being overly complicated, requiring multiple Allianz apps that don't integrate well.
Summarized from 49 recent 1-3 star reviews. These are user reports, not verified claims.
How to keep your child safe with Allianz ePA-App
Settings, Screen Time, Content & Privacy Restrictions. Set an age limit for apps, require Ask to Buy for purchases, and restrict or remove Allianz ePA-App if it is above your child's age.
Use Google Family Link to approve installs, set a Play Store content rating limit, require purchase approval, and block or uninstall Allianz ePA-App on your child's device.
